APD 962112

The Appeals Panel affirmed the hearing officer’s decision that the carrier did not specifically contest compensability of the claimed injury under Section 409.022 and Rule 124.6. The Panel held that the reasons stated on the carrier’s TWCC-21 were conclusory and insufficient to constitute a valid contest of compensability, amounting only to an assertion of incomplete medical evidence. Although the Panel expressed concern about how the issue was added, it found no reversible error because the carrier failed to preserve the complaint.
